This shows that the admission process in GITAM University Bangalore is in several phases. Applicants need to fill out an online application form on the university website and must supply genuine personal and academic information. After this, the candidates need to sit for the GITAM Admission Test (GAT) or any other examination for admission as per the course selected. Counseling is then done where shortlisted candidates are allowed to choose their preferred course and campus. The last one is, of course, merit-based, where the merits include the student’s performance in the examination as well as the academic achievement. Students must provide the necessary documents and fees required for their candidacy and according to admission procedures. The admission process of GITAM, Bangalore also focuses on equality and offers equal opportunities for everyone.

Here is the table that gives the information about the Ph.D. Admissions Process 2025:
|
Step |
Description |
|
1. Eligibility Criteria |
Candidates must have a Master's degree in a relevant discipline with at least 55% marks or an equivalent grade. For SC/ST/OBC candidates, a relaxation of 5% is allowed. |
|
2. Application Form |
Candidates must fill out the Ph.D. application form available on the official website of GITAM University. |
|
3. Research Entrance Test (RET) |
Candidates are required to appear for the Research Entrance Test (RET), which is an online test assessing research aptitude, subject knowledge, and analytical skills. |
|
4. Interview |
Shortlisted candidates from the RET will be called for an interview round, where their research proposal and academic background will be evaluated. |
|
5. Selection |
Final selection is based on the performance in the RET, interview, and academic qualifications. A merit list is published on the university's website. |
|
6. Fee Payment |
Selected candidates must pay the required admission fees and complete the documentation process to confirm their admission. |
|
7. Commencement of Classes |
The Ph.D. program typically begins in July or August, depending on the university's academic schedule. |
